    How do you remove this power plan? I understand it's purpose however I'd like to remove it all together.

    you can easily do that using native Windows 7 tool called POWERCFG.EXE:
    http://technet.microsoft.com/en-us/library/cc748940(WS.10).aspx

    You will need to use switch -DELETE to do what you want.
